Frequently Asked Questions about the 97254 ZIP Code
How much are Studio apartments in 97254?
There are currently 436 Studio Apartments in 97254 with rent ranges from $578 to $7,179 with an average price of $1,518.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 97254 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 97254 ranges from $550 to $12,374 with an average monthly rent of $2,047.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 97254 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 97254 range from $1,200 to $11,444.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,090.
How expensive are 97254 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 84 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 97254 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,525 to $30,554 - averaging $4,917 for the location.
